Incontinence (urinary and/or fecal)Dogs may be physically unable to rise from their beds to go outside, or they may have musculoskeletal and neurological deterioration that affects their urethral and anal sphincters. Once medications and other palliative efforts are no longer able to maintain an acceptable quality of life for a terminally ill dog, try to be open to the idea of humane euthanasia. These changes can be physical or behavioral and may include: Mental/behavioral changesThis might include depression; confusion; agitation; restlessness; anxiety; increased clinginess; isolation; becoming detached from human or animal companions; loss of interest in social interaction, activities, or toys; or aggression (usually due to chronic or persistent pain, but may also be from a brain tumor). Changes in breathing patternsDogs may start panting even while at rest, develop a cough, or have increased difficulty drawing a normal breath.
